PHOTO GALLERY: U.S. Martial Arts Team Training Session

The U.S. Southeastern Regional Martial Arts team, which consists of members from all over the state, met Saturday, May 12, at Sarasota High School to train for the upcoming World Martial Arts Games. In preparation for the competition, students practiced circuit workouts, sparring and various katas, which consist of choreographed martial arts techniques. The team is currently arranging fundraisers to pay for the World Games in Geneva, Switzerland this August.

PHOTO GALLERY: Sarasota School of Arts and Sciences Toracon

Sarasota School of Arts and Sciences held its first annual anime and gaming convention, called Toracon, Saturday, May 12. Students joined vendors and visitors from the community, as they dressed in costumes, played games, attended demonstrations and shared their interest in anime. Organizer Liz Smith said the idea for Toracon came from SSAS student's desire to hold their own convention, much like the larger ones held across the state.

PHOTO GALLERY: Sister Keys Island Cleanup

Sarasota Bay Watch, a nonprofit group dedicated to protecting and restoring Sarasota Bay's ecosystem, stayed true to their mission with a Sister Keys Island cleanup. Over 100 participants met at Mar Vista Saturday morning, May 14, rolled up their sleeves and got down to business. They were wet, sandy and sweaty but all were smiling because they collected a whole dumpster's worth of trash bags.
